DURA-DF: DWF Coaxial Tube

A coaxial heat exchanger tube is a type of heat exchanger component with a unique design that consists of two concentric tubes arranged coaxially, meaning one tube is positioned inside the other. This design creates an annular space between the inner and outer tubes, which allows for the passage of fluids for heat exchange.  In operation, one fluid flows through the inner tube while the other fluid flows through the annular space between the inner and outer tubes. This configuration facilitates efficient heat transfer between the two fluids, making coaxial heat exchanger tubes suitable for a wide range of applications where effective thermal management is crucial.

Coaxial heat exchanger tubes are commonly used in HVAC (Heating, Ventilation, and Air Conditioning) systems, refrigeration units, heat pumps, and various industrial processes where compact and efficient heat exchange solutions are required. Their design offers advantages such as enhanced heat transfer efficiency, space optimization, versatility, and corrosion resistance, making them a preferred choice for many heating and cooling applications.

Specifications

Outer Tube OD

0.875", 1.125"

Outer Tube Wall

0.049"

Inner Tube OD

0.625", 0.875"

Inner Tube Wall

0.035" to 0.049"

Outer Tube Material

Cu

Inner Tube Material

Cu, CuNi, SS, Ti
